Then he called him and said to him and others: (Aḥmad, Abū Dāwūd, and al-Ḥākim, who authenticated it, and al-Dhahabī agreed) "When one of you prays, let him begin by praising his Lord, the Glorious and Exalted, and extolling Him, then let him send blessings—in one narration: let him send blessings—upon the Prophet (ṣallá Allāhu ʿalayhi wa-sallam), then let him supplicate as he wishes." And "he heard a man praying, and he extolled Allāh and praised Him and sent blessings upon the Prophet (ṣallá Allāhu ʿalayhi wa-sallam), so the Messenger of Allāh (ṣallá Allāhu ʿalayhi wa-sallam) said: (al-Nasāʾī with a sound chain) 'Supplicate, and you will be answered; ask, and you will be given.'"
